#683bbd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#683bbd is composed of 40.8% red, 23.1% green and 74.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45% cyan, 68.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 260.8 degrees, a saturation of 52.4% and a lightness of 48.6%. #683bbd color hex could be obtained by blending #d076ff with #00007b.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#683bbd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#683bbd has RGB values of R:104, G:59, B:189 and CMYK values of C:0.45, M:0.69, Y:0,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 6831037.

Shades and Tints of #683bbd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05030a is the darkest color, while #fbfaf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#683bbd
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a7484 is the less saturated color, while #5602f6 is the most saturated one.
